If your fireplace wall heats up, cover the wall with a non-combustible material like ...Tape a thermometer in the middle (approximately) of the area where you want to hang your TV. Start your fireplace and let it burn for a few hours. Examine the thermometer and check the temperature. If the temperature exceeds 38°C, the heat is too high to place your TV over the fireplace. Then, drill pilot holes and secure the wall mount with your heavy …So how high to mount tv over fireplace? The usual guideline is 1.5x the size of the screen from your eyes to the screen, which is dependent on viewing distance. So, if you’re watching a 65-inch TV, you should sit around 97 inches away (65 x 1.5).
